Will UAE insurance companies pay to replace your old car tyres?

Published
By Staff

Over one third of car owners in the UAE believe they can claim on their car insurance policy for general wear and tear, according to a survey by compareit4me.com, a finance comparison website.

The survey, which questioned participants across the UAE on a selection of personal financial products, found that 34 per cent of respondents surveyed believe they can claim on their car insurance for any damage that naturally and inevitably occurs as a result of general usage, such as worn brakes or a faulty exhaust.

More often than not, however, car insurance policies do not cover the replacement of auto parts that deteriorate with time and use, such as brake pads and tyres.

“Car insurance is generally in place to cover unpredictable events such as accidents and collisions,” explains Jon Richards, CEO of the compareit4me Group. “Wear and tear is inevitable, therefore not covered by most, if not all, car insurers in the UAE.”

The same survey also found that 44 per cent of respondents believe that the type of vehicle you drive will have a large bearing on how much they pay for car insurance, while 24 per cent cited age.

Driving history and nationality were identified by 16 per cent of participants as key factors that come into play when insurers work out how much an applicant should pay for their premium.

Generally, the more expensive the car, the higher the auto insurance price. There are also a number of other factors considered in the calculation of insurance premiums, such as vehicle type, length of driving experience, accident history, age and where the applicant lives.
